Title
Vectorization techniques for MoM analysis using sinusoidal reaction matching

Abstract
A scheme for the method of moments (MoM) using sinusoidal reaction matching is proposed and a computer code developed. The code has been applied to an analysis of a wire antenna by the supercomputer NEC-SX4. It is confirmed that the vectorization ratio of 99.7%, and CPU time is about 1/40 of that of the code based on the conventional scheme.
